2.4Ghz receiver antenna replacements?

Started by ched, Monday,July 23, 2018, 20:43:03

Previous topic - Next topic

ched

Somehow I managed to rip my rx antenna (Flysky x6b) out of its ipex connector!! Oops. That will teach me to try and get through my gates  :laugh: :laugh:

So I need a new antenna for the rx. I have seen lots on ebay that have the ipex connector and are 150mm long which will enable me to position them on the arms.

The question is some of the antennas seem to have a 'copper tube' just below the whip. They are suggesting that the gain is 3db. I am guessing this is some form of centre loading inductor?

So is a straight whip antenna or a 'centre loaded' one better for rx?

Cheers
I try :-)

atomiclama

The copper tube creates a dipole. The single wire is just a monopole.

The dipole has better impedance matching and will give better performance.

But were you experiencing any problems before the gate indecent?
Guess it won't matter much unless you are going for range or flying around buildings.
